OK, problem solved, sort of. In order to add things from "My Library" to my map, I have to avoid clicking on the icon.  I have to click on the words to the right of the icon. If I try to drag the icon to the map (like I've been doing for months) it fails.  If I drag the words to the map, it changes into the icon and works.

When you try to drag n' drop a Token from the Journal into the VTT play space, you have to click n' drag directly from the name itself. If you click n' drag from the preview image of the token the Journal still behaves as a text box instead of a referenced link (highlighting the image as text instead of pulling an asset). We are visually moving the token image onto the play space, not the name, so clicking the token image in the journal to move it is a natural behavior based on the functional association. You'd laugh at the amount of times I go to add a creature and end up turning half of my screen blue with the text selector. Same thing happens when moving visual assets from the Image Library.
